## Runbook: Kilnworks Transcode Farm — Plugin Slots

If your plugin's jobs stall in `queued`, it's almost always a codec-probe timeout, not your code. Bump your probe budget in the manifest and resubmit — don't retry-spam, the scheduler penalizes that. When filing an issue with us, include the farm build token shown on the job detail page; the current one is below.

session token of kagup-hahaf = htk3_2b8

Plugin authors: if your sandbox account for the Tollgate ticket-pricing experiment becomes locked (commonly after rotating API scopes mid-experiment), do not create a new account, as this orphans your price-variant assignments and corrupts the experiment's control group. Instead, use the recovery flow in the Larkspur developer console. You will be asked to confirm the experiment cohort and your plugin's registered display name. When prompted at the final step, supply the passphrase below.

vault phrase of yaguf-hahaf = druath-holix

// Heads up for the weekly sync: this fixture covers the Wrenpath deep-link router
// on mobile. We're testing that links like wrenpath://orders/42 resolve to the
// right screen even when the app is cold-started. The staging resolver at
// Lindquist Labs needs auth now, so the fixture injects credentials before
// each run. Use the token below when refreshing these cases.

login token, yajeg-fawif: eyJhbGciOiJIUzI1NiIsInR5cCI6IkpXVCJ9.eyJzdWIiOiIEdPQYnZXaZIn0.HSRTnYZBx0Qc